[Late reconstruction of distal biceps tendon rupture with fascia lata graft and Mitek anchors].

T Herren1, V Zdravkovic.   

Abstract

Ruptures of the distal biceps tendon are rare but well documented. A technique for reinserting the distal biceps tendon into the radial tuberosity with two Mitek anchors and a fascia lata graft is presented and illustrated by a case report. Ectopic ossification as a complication after the procedure is discussed as well as the final outcome. It could be concluded that late reconstruction of the distal biceps tendon rupture with fascia lata and Mitek anchors is a safe procedure that can be advocated in a restricted number of cases where acute injury has been overlooked.
